Career Role (Asteroids & Comets) Description
Planetary Scientist (Asteroids & Comets Focus) Researching asteroid and comet formation, composition, and evolution. Analyzing data from space missions and telescopes.
Space Mission Specialist (Asteroid/Comet Missions) Involved in planning, execution, and data analysis of space missions focused on asteroids and comets. Requires expertise in mission operations and data science.
Astronomical Data Analyst (Cometary & Asteroid Data) Specializing in processing, analyzing, and interpreting large datasets related to asteroids and comets. Developing algorithms and models for data analysis.
Computational Astrophysicist (Asteroid Dynamics) Using computational methods to model and simulate the dynamics of asteroids and comets, including their orbits and interactions.
